University of Illinois Springfield and Ed3 Offer AI Courses for Illinois Educators

September 08, 2026
The University of Illinois Springfield and Ed3 are offering online AI literacy and professional development courses for educators across Illinois.

University of Illinois Springfield and Ed3 announced in a press release that they will provide AI literacy and professional development courses for educators across Illinois. The program translates Illinois State Board of Education guidance on AI in schools into training for classroom use.

The self paced online courses became available on September 8, 2026. Educators can earn Professional Development Hours, Continuing Education Units, and stackable microcredentials.

The courses were developed jointly by Ed3 and the university's Center for Academic and Professional Education and ION eLearning program. They cover practical AI skills and the use of AI in teaching and learning for educators working from preschool through grade 12.
